Active Queue Management Algorithms
- Adaptive Virtual Queue (AVQ);
- Random early detection (RED);
- Random Exponential Marking (REM);
- Blue and Stochastic Fair Blue (SFB);
- CHOKe;
- PI controller.
- Robust random early detection (RRED)
- RSFB: a Resilient Stochastic Fair Blue algorithm against spoofing DDoS attacks
- RED with Preferential Dropping (RED-PD)
- Controlled Delay (CoDel)
